Brad Garlinghouse criticized Dogecoin

Ripple CEO Brad Garlinghouse criticized the Dogecoin (DOGE) memcoin during a speech at the Consensus 2024 conference, which was held in Austin, Texas, USA at the end of May.

Garlinghouse stated that DOGE makes no practical contribution to the industry and has grown solely through speculation.

“I don’t think Dogecoin has brought any benefit to the industry. No, I’m not against Dogecoin, but I don’t know where to use it,” said the Ripple CEO.

In his speech, the head of Ripple emphasized that cryptoassets should be aimed at solving certain problems. He questioned the contribution of memcoin to the industry and suggested that this asset class is an obstacle to the further development of the ecosystem.

“For me, the long-term forecast should be focused on utility, not speculation. We should be talking about solving real problems,” the expert said.

This is not the first time the Ripple CEO has criticized Dogecoin and memcoins in general. In January 2024, he compared the DOGE token to the Zimbabwean dollar and stated the need to structure the industry.

In addition, Garlinghouse called billionaire Elon Musk a “central actor” in the memcoin market. His activities significantly helped promote these assets, the entrepreneur believes.

In September 2023, WSJ journalists stated that Musk secretly financed the development of Dogecoin. The entrepreneur’s thematic publications on X (formerly Twitter) have repeatedly contributed to the growth of this memecoin.
